Electrostatic interaction of oppositely charged double layers

We determined with anisotropic hypernetted chain theory the effective pressure and counterion excess of two oppositely charged surfaces immersed in an electrolyte solution. These thermodynamic properties are enhanced in surfaces with evenly smeared surface charges with respect to those containing confined mobile charges. For low surface charges and moderate reservoir salt concentration ions are expelled from the slit between the planes. Depletion arises from ionic charge positional correlations. Its effect was determined through the number of excess of counterions which displays a negative value in the range of low surface charge density. However, a Poisson-Boltzmann calculation lead to positive definite counterion's excess due to its lack of ionic correlations.
